Insuring Against Backup Losses
Overview Crawford Adjusters Canada had a number of reasons to go looking for a new backup and recovery solution. For starters, the company's aging backup process wasn't doing the trick anymore, and more and more clients were requiring proof of a solid disaster recovery plan. The company also had to comply with the U.S. Sarbanes-Oxley Act (SOX). Those factors drove the company to overhaul its backup and recovery infrastructure, but the change had other benefits too. For Crawford Adjusters, getting its backup processes and disaster recovery strategy in order resulted in IT efficiencies, easier administration and cost savings. While searching for a full disaster recovery solution, they found Asigra, whose products are used for both disaster recovery and to help them improve the backup process.
